1. What is The Weather Like in Vietnam?

Hello from Vietnam! The weather here is quite different from what you experience in Australia, and here are some key points to consider:

Northern Vietnam has four distinct seasons, unlike Australia’s temperate climate. Spring (January to April) is a great time to visit with warm weather and blooming flowers. Summer (May to August) can get hot, reaching up to 35°C, but sudden rain showers provide some relief. Autumn (September to November) is pleasant, while winter (December to February) can be chilly, especially in the mountainous areas.

Central Vietnam experiences more extreme weather. Summers are hot, and winters can be cold. This region is often affected by typhoons from September to November, so it’s wise to check the forecast before traveling.

Southern Vietnam has a tropical climate with no winter. You’ll experience the rainy season (May to November) with short but heavy downpours, and the dry season (December to April) is warm and stable, with temperatures ranging from 25-35°C.

2.1. What to Wear in Vietnam? Lightweight Clothing

Welcome to Vietnam, where the sun shines bright and the air is warm! As you pack, it’s essential to consider what to wear in Vietnam to stay comfortable and stylish during your adventures. Don’t forget to include lightweight, breathable clothing. Fabrics like cotton and linen will keep you comfortable during those hot summer days.

Imagine strolling through Hanoi’s Old Quarter in a cool t-shirt and shorts, or exploring the bustling streets of Ho Chi Minh City, where temperatures can reach 35°C. A light scarf or thin jacket can help shield you from the sun, as those rays can be intense!

2.2. Comfortable Footwear

You’ll find yourself wandering through the charming streets of Hanoi, visiting sacred temples, and exploring stunning beaches, so having the right pair of shoes is crucial when packing for Vietnam from Australia. Imagine feeling the discomfort of blistered feet after a long day of sightseeing – it’s the last thing you want!

Vietnam packing list Australia Footwear

Opt for a pair of supportive sneakers or soft sandals that fit well and allow your feet to breathe. If you’re planning to trek in mountainous areas like Sapa or Ha Giang, sturdy hiking boots will be your best ally, helping you navigate rugged paths while taking in breathtaking views. 2.6. Travel Adapter – Vietnam Packing List Australia

Vietnam uses Type C and Type F plugs, and the voltage is 220V, so it’s important to include a suitable power adapter in your Vietnam packing list Australia. Don’t let a dead phone or camera ruin your exploration of the stunning sights!
